Christian leaders’ take on Gen Z stampeding back to church

It seems as though Generation Z is stampeding back to church. The Washington Examiner spoke to leaders and attendees at the Road to Majority Conference about the reason for the trend. 

“I think that what they have done is they’ve taken a look at themselves, at the country, and at their future,” John DeBerry Jr., senior adviser to the governor of Tennessee, said. “They’ve decided to act in the best interests of their future.”

“This is actually something I’ve looked into a lot,” an attendee named Merri said. “I think people are tired of the status quo and they’re looking for meaning.”

“They’re looking for truth and what truth makes the most sense to them,” Rep. Barry Loudermilk (R-GA) said. “And there is only one truth.”

The Faith and Freedom Coalition puts on the Road to Majority Conference. On Friday and Saturday morning, speakers include Sen. Dave McCormick (R-PA) and border czar Tom Homan. The conference seeks to empower conservative activists to fight for their faith in the public square.
